“A sighting of a flash of Blue Hair in the forest”.
The mermaid said goodbye to her lover, only for a short time. She wanted to explore the mountains and her new home, walk barefoot on the Earth and make friends with the birds and rivers.. They both knew that she needed to do this on her own. He remained close ; the mountains clearly in sight from his shack on the coast.
The Fisherman and Mermaid’s Tale, first debuted in 2018 and continued through a new exhibition in 2020. i was living in Northern NSW and spending time in the Bellingen hinterlands.
While staying there I was inspired to explore the story from the moment that the mermaid learnt how to walk on the Earth. Once the fisherman had taught her how to walk, she ventured alone into the green mountains and lush landscape with its rivers and waterfalls and wildlife.
In addition, the Bellingen is set close to the coast adding extra magic and setting the stage for making art for a new series of work.
